Smart Preconditioning Before Every Sprint

Schedule targeted preheating or precooling so cells sit in an optimal band before demanding acceleration or rapid charging. The effect is fewer power dips and stronger, repeatable launches. Tie preconditioning to navigation destinations like track days or mountainous routes, and let the system learn from your patterns. Over time, it predicts when you’ll need punch, reserving energy wisely and preserving both longevity and consistent responsiveness.

Charging Curves You Can Actually Control

Fine-tune maximum charge levels by weekday, trip type, and temperature forecasts, ensuring peak performance only when necessary. Throttle speed above a threshold if the pack is cold, or allow rapid intake after adequate warming. These controls sound fussy, yet they reduce degradation while keeping the car eager. You’ll notice stronger acceleration after fast charges, smoother regen on descents, and happier cells during seasonal transitions, particularly rainy shoulder months.

Suspension Modes Tuned for Real Roads

Roads are rarely glass-smooth, so set a mode that knows your commute’s specific expansion joints and patched corners. Adaptive dampers can preemptively soften sharp edges, then firm up for cloverleaf ramps. Measured body control preserves confidence while maintaining comfort over broken asphalt. With geotagged learning, the car remembers trouble spots and prepares accordingly, turning inconsistent surfaces into predictable rhythms that reduce fatigue and quietly protect expensive wheels.

Steering Weight That Speaks Your Language

Some drivers love fingertip lightness, others prefer a reassuring heft. Calibrate assistance versus speed, lane-centering gentleness, and on-center deadband to suit your touch. The wheel should guide without nagging, conveying subtle grip changes rather than amplifying road noise. This hands‑to‑tire conversation builds intuitive corrections, precise placement, and calmer long-distance control, especially in crosswinds, while keeping quick, playful responses for urban zips and tight parking maneuvers under pressure.

Wheel Choices That Change the Car

Lightweight forged wheels reduce unsprung mass for tighter responses and improved damping behavior, yet aerodynamically shaped designs often extend range. Match size to suspension philosophy: bigger is not always better. Sound deadening and tire sidewall flex also matter. Test realistic routes, not just smooth tracks, to confirm benefits hold in daily life. You’ll rediscover steering nuance, calmer impacts, and reassuring stability during sweeping lane changes on windy afternoons.

Subtle Aero That Works in the Real World

Wind tunnels tell one story; gusty boulevards tell another. Choose lips, diffusers, and air curtains validated at varied yaw angles and ride heights. Practical aero should keep the car centered without tramlining or scraping. Pair pieces with appropriate wheel offsets and tire widths to preserve balance. The reward is serenity at speed, lighter energy demand, and a confident stance that looks purposeful while remaining civilized on imperfect, unpredictable pavement.
